Wabash is a city with a proud and distinctive heritage. It holds the distinction of being the first city in the world to be illuminated entirely by electric light, a milestone achieved on March 31, 1880, that still defines the city's identity. The historic Wabash County Courthouse, with its striking dome, anchors a downtown that retains its architectural character and community vitality. The Eagles Theatre, a beautifully restored 1930s venue on Canal Street, hosts live performances, films, and community events that continue to draw residents of all ages. The Honeywell Center for the Arts provides world-class cultural programming — concerts, gallery exhibitions, lectures — that enriches the quality of life for seniors and families living in and visiting Wabash. The Wabash River, which runs through the heart of the city, offers scenic beauty and walking access through local parks and the canal corridor, providing peaceful settings for families visiting residents at Vernon Health & Rehabilitation. The Wabash County Historical Museum offers residents with a love of local history a meaningful cultural connection to the region's story. What services does Vernon Health & Rehabilitation provide? +

Vernon Health & Rehabilitation provides skilled nursing care including post-acute rehabilitation following surgery or hospitalization, long-term nursing care, physical and occupational therapy, speech therapy, wound care, medication management, and chronic disease support. A licensed nursing team is available 24 hours a day to support residents with complex medical needs.
